Inotuzumab ozogamicin, sold under the brand name Besponsa, is an antibody-drug conjugate medication used to treat relapsed or refractory B-cell precursor acute lymphoblastic leukemia (ALL). It is administered by intravenous infusion.
Inotuzumab ozogamicin consists of a humanized monoclonal antibody against CD22 (inotuzumab), linked to a cytotoxic agent from the class of calicheamicins called ozogamicin.
The US Food and Drug Administration considers it to be a first-in-class medication.
